When the turkey is dishing out drama but your stomach is still dressed to impress, grab a glass of this Spiced Apple Cider Punch. With the right blend of autumn spices, this punch will have your taste buds doing a jig. Mix together:

  • 4 cups of apple cider
  • 1 cup of orange juice
  • 2 cups of ginger ale
  • 1 teaspoon of cinnamon
  • 1/2 teaspoon of nutmeg

Heat the apple cider, orange juice, cinnamon, and nutmeg on the stove until it’s warm and fragrant. Once ready, pour over ice, top with ginger ale, and watch how quickly this festive drink disappears!

If you’re feeling a bit more adventurous, concoct the ultimate Pumpkin Spice Latte Mocktail. You can sip this dreamy drink guilt-free all day long!

  • 1 cup of brewed coffee (or decaf for the faint-hearted)
  • 1/4 cup of pumpkin puree
  • 1/2 cup of milk (or your favorite dairy alternative)
  • 1 tablespoon of maple syrup
  • 1/2 teaspoon of pumpkin pie spice

Blend everything until smooth and pour tall glasses, topped with whipped cream and an extra sprinkle of pumpkin spice. Your coffee-loving friends will be begging for a refill!

For those who want to keep things light and bubbly, try mixing up a Cranberry Fizz. This vibrant concoction sparkles with holiday cheer, minus the hangover:

Ingredient Quantity
Cranberry juice 1 cup
Sparkling water 1 cup
Lime slices 3-4
Fresh mint leaves Garnish

Simply mix the cranberry juice and sparkling water in a festive glass, add some lime slices, and garnish with fresh mint. You’ll have a refreshing drink that feels almost like you’re drinking a holiday miracle!

Last but not least, let’s not forget about the classic mocktail – the “Harvest Muddle”. Simply mix up some pear juice, a splash of lime, and muddled mint leaves. Want to add an extra layer of flavor? Toss in a few slices of fresh ginger. You can either shake it up style or just give it a good stir. Pour it over ice, and you can dress it up with a sprig of mint and a slice of pear as if you just came back from a hipster café.
